Our RN Case Managers raise the bar by providing clinical expertise and the highest quality care in the most compassionate way. The RN Case Manager is responsible for promoting patient-centered care by coordinating the plan of care for the patient stay, managing the length of stay, ensuring appropriate resource management, and developing a safe appropriate discharge plan in collaboration with the multidisciplinary team. The RN Case Manager facilitates the progression and transition of care using established criteria and in conjunction with the multidisciplinary team. The RN Case Manager will coordinate activities that promote quality outcomes and patient throughput while supporting a balance of optimal care and appropriate resource utilization.
What You Will Do In This Role:
- Performs a comprehensive assessment of psychosocial, medical and discharge needs of patients/family along with an assessment of resources appropriate and available to the patient/family
- Reassesses the patient’s clinical condition as indicated. Considers patient’s readmission status or risk of readmission and develops strategies to mitigate including education on appropriately accessing healthcare resources, preventative education, and community based resources.
- Coordinates the plan of care and drives the discharge plan by collaborating with the multidisciplinary health care team and in particular with the patient's physician to facilitate a successful care transition
- In partnership with Social Services, the RN CM is responsible for ensuring the post-acute medical needs and level of care are appropriate
- The RN CM is responsible for timely referral to Social Services when risk factors for psychosocial determinants of health are identified
- Involves patient, family/responsible/significant others in identifying and clarifying needs and expectations to develop mutual and realistic goals
- Evaluates progression of care using evidence-based tools and approved criteria (InterQual) throughout the episode of care; escalates progression and transition of care issues through the established chain of command
- Makes appropriate referrals to third party payer, disease and case management programs for recurring patients and patients with chronic disease states
- Facilitates patient throughput with an ongoing focus on an effective care transition, quality and efficiency
- Documents professional recommendations, discharge plan, care coordination interventions, and case management activities to effectively communicate to all members of the health care team
- Align patient’s needs with available resources to ensure a safe discharge / transition
- Acts as a liaison through effective and professional communications between and with physicians, patient / family, hospital staff, and outside agencies
- Directs activities to identify and provide for the needs of the under-resourced patient population to include patient education activities, patient assistance programs, and community-based resources
- Demonstrates knowledge of regulatory requirements, HCA Ethics and Compliance policies, and quality initiatives
- Serve as an advocate for patient's rights, needs, and values; ensuring that patients’ ethnic, cultural, or religious values, beliefs, preferences and needs are considered and aligned
What qualifications you will need:
- Registered Nurse with current TX state license required
- Associate Degree in Nursing or Nursing diploma required, Bachelor's Degree in Nursing preferred
- 3+ years of clinical hospital nursing experience required OR 2+ years experience in case management required
- RN NICU experience required with Case Management experience preferred
- Certification in case management preferred
- InterQual experience preferred
